About This Item

Cambridge, MA, Harvard UP, 1962. Hard Cover. xix, 456 p., index; 20.5 cm. Includes The Islands (Oceanic Eden; Coming of the Islanders; Australian Aborigines; Melanesians; Polynesians; Micronesians); Aliens (Explorers, 1520-1780; Whalers, Traders & Missionaries, 1780-1850; Planters, Blackbirders & Merchants, 1850-1914; Miners & Administrators, 1914-1939); Metamorphosis (Scope of Change; Dispossessed; Salvation; Coconut Civilization; Sugar Revolution; Sea Harvest; Bases; Profit & Loss); Cataclysm & Aftermath (World War II; After the Battles; Midcentury: Events & Prospects). Stock# 39,329. Vg/ dj clipped; near fine.
